WebMar 18, 2024 · To enable Site Search, we want to go to the Adminsection of our Google Analytics property and then navigate over to View Settings. Once there, under the Site Searchsettings at the bottom, first click the button to toggle on Site search Tracking, then type “query” into the Query parameter input. To get your View ID log into GA and: Navigate to the “Admin” tab. Select … WebSep 16, 2024 · To find your GA4 property ID, follow these steps: 1. Click on “Admin” on the bottom left. 2. Under “Property,” click “Property settings.” 3. See your property ID in the top right. But remember, this property ID will not enable data collection. For that, you need your measurement ID. rustic pine cone wreath
